Base-kit
12.
Enter Service/Calibr/Transducers/
External/ Arterial pressure transducer.
12.1 Press "Select" to start calibration routine.
12.2 Make sure that nothing is connected to the
transducer (zero pressure)
12.3 Check zero level of the Arterial Pressure
Transducer.
Tolerance: ± 5 mmHg.
Calibrate if necessary (see chapter
calibration for details).
13.
Enter Service/Calibr/Transducers/
External/ Venous pressure transducer
CPU P.
13.1 Press "Select" to start calibration routine.
13.2 Make sure that nothing is connected to the
transducer (zero pressure).
13.3 Check zero level of the Venous Pressure
Transducer.
Tolerance: ± 5 mmHg.
Calibrate if necessary (see chapter
calibration for details).
13.4 Enter Service/Calibr/Transducers/
External/ Venous pressure transducer
CPU C.
13.5 Press "Select" to start calibration routine.
13.6 Make sure that nothing is connected to the
transducer (zero pressure).
13.7 Check zero level of the Venous Pressure
Transducer.
Tolerance: ± 5 mmHg.
Calibrate if necessary (see chapter
calibration for details).
14.
Enter Diagnose/BM/Pumps and check that
the blood pump stops when the cover is
opened.
15.
Start the blood pump and let it run at
lowest possible speed. Open the blood
pump cover and place a magnet (1) on the
sensor for the cover. Stop the blood pump
rotor by manually grabbing the handle (2).
Check that the power to the blood pump
motor is switched off within 2 seconds.

16.
Check the zero level of the three pressure
transducers:
- Degassing pressure transducer
- HPG pressure transducer
- Pressure Dialysis, PD
Note! To reach atmospheric pressure in
the transducer housing, disconnect the
corresponding tube.
17.
If installed: Calibrate the pH-sensor with a
buffer solution according to the Calibration
manual.
18.
Remove the blood leak detector cover and
clean the inside of the blood leak housing.
Mount a blood leak calibration cover. Make
sure that the filter is in horizontal posi-
tion, start the AK 95 S.
Enter the Service menu, select calibration,
transducer, intern and blood leak detector.
Place A-pickup tube in concentrate contai-
ner.
Press "Select" to enter the blood leak
calibration routine.
Note! Let the machine stabilize in
conductivity and temperature (37.5 °C) a
few minutes.
Wait for green fluid path.
Check the blood leak detector limits 0 and
100 ±10.
Calibrate if necessary (see chapter
calibration for details).
19.
Drain the AK 95 S and replace the blood
leak calibration cover.
20.
Attach pressure reference instrument
before the heater. Use a silicon T.
Note! Be careful when opening the fluid
tubes. Put a piece of paper around the tube
connector to avoid leakage inside the
monitor.
